A little off topic, but I’ve been curious for a while: Did we ever find out why the Manix LW FRCP isn’t the same color as the Native FRN?
I was wondering about that too
Pretty sure I remember reading it was due to the FRCP unable to accept the "cobalt" dye versus the FRN; so they had to change the dye color for their FRCP. I may be wrong however and am open to correction.
For injection molding they begin with a pre made plastic pellet and they weren’t able to acquire an FRCP pellet color that matched their FRN pellet color.

Here is the explanation from Spyderco via their December 2020 Spyderbyte -

“ Spyderco’s first CPM SPY27 knives—the Para™ 3 Lightweight and Native® 5 Lightweight—feature “cobalt blue” handles in honor of the steel’s cobalt content. Although we successfully achieved that specific color in their fiberglass-reinforced nylon (FRN) handles, replicating it in the FRCP material used in the Manix 2 Lightweight without duplicating the blue used in the CPM S110V version proved to be more challenging. Ultimately, we opted for a “mineral blue” hue, which is different than its peers, but no less distinctive.”
